What is a Crossover SUV?

SUV Crossovers are mergers between a smaller sedan type car and a larger SUV. In decades past, the midsize cars were typically Jeeps or minivans. However, today, the minivan is one the way out and the SUV crossover is on the way in. The body styling and interior styling of a crossover vehicle is very similar to that of the sport utility vehicle. The ample head and leg room is still present, and the sporty, fun body style is present. The real difference involves the length and width of the vehicle. Instead of three rows of seats, an SUV crossover will usually feature just two rows: captain seats for the driver and front passenger and a bench for the rear passengers. The trunk space is also reduced in an SUV crossover. Essentially, Crossovers are just mini Sport Utility Vehicles.

Why Should You Buy a Crossover?

A new Crossover SUV represents a great purchase and a great investment because it offers consumers the freedom and power associated with Sport Utility Vehicles without all of the ridiculous size and exorbitant costs represented by an SUV. Full sized SUVs are incredibly expensive to keep fueled and functional. They usually get horrible gas mileage, and consumers will pay triple or more for gas than if they owned a sedan or other smaller vehicle. A Crossover, on the other hand, falls somewhere in between. Its gas mileage is not going to be stellar, but it will not be so bad that it drains an owner's bank account. The perfect balance between size and functionality is what makes a Crossover so popular.
